Jubilate Deo (for choir and organ with optional brass)

 

Jubilate Deo was originally written for a production of Shakespeare's Henry VIII at the Chichester Festival Theatre, accompanying the Christening and Coronation Scenes. Originally recorded in Chichester Cathedral where the building's wonderful acoustic was ideal for evoking a grand Tudor ceremony, it was subsequently featured on the Royal Philharmonic Orchestra's album The Food of Love. Even with more modest forces it will be helpful to imagine this majestic sound and atmosphere in staging your own performance. Available digitally and as a printed score. 

Description: SATB chorus and organ (with optional brass parts)

Instrumentation: optional brass 0331

Duration (mins): 5

First Performance: 01.07.2010, King's College Chapel, Taunton: King's College Chapel Choir
